What types of data sources do trend prediction platforms use?
Trend prediction platforms primarily rely on diverse, high-quality data sources to generate accurate future visibility forecasts. These include real-time data feeds from multiple AI environments, proprietary datasets collected through monitoring, and publicly available information such as news, social media, and regulatory portals. Access to such varied data allows these platforms to analyze current trends and project potential future shifts in competitor search visibility.
For example, platforms may integrate data from large language models, web scraping, and APIs that monitor AI-generated content and citations. This comprehensive data collection ensures the predictions consider evolving AI platform behaviors and market dynamics. How do predictive analytics and AI models forecast future visibility?
Predictive analytics use advanced machine learning algorithms and AI modeling techniques to forecast how competitors might appear across AI search environments in the future. These models analyze historical performance, current trends, and emerging AI platform updates to generate projections.
Typically, they employ time series analysis, regression models, and neural networks trained on extensive datasets to identify patterns and forecast future visibility shifts. These insights allow brands to anticipate market changes and adjust their strategies proactively. For example, some platforms utilize generative AI tools to simulate potential scenarios, further refining forecast reliability. What role does multi-platform coverage play in trend prediction?
Multi-platform coverage is essential for comprehensive trend prediction because it captures how competitors are perceived across different AI environments and regions. These platforms analyze multiple AI search engines, social media, and content aggregation sources to provide a holistic view of the market landscape.
Regional and language support expand the forecast's relevance, enabling organizations to understand geopolitical or linguistic influences on visibility patterns. For instance, supporting languages beyond English allows for a better grasp of localized market shifts. Incorporating this broad scope helps in detecting early signs of visibility changes that may impact global or regional market positioning. How reliable are these predictive tools for strategic planning?
Predictive tools employ machine learning algorithms, historical data analysis, and real-time updates to generate forecasts. Their reliability depends on data quality and modeling accuracy. While no prediction can be guaranteed, platforms with extensive datasets and sophisticated algorithms improve forecast precision, allowing organizations to make informed, proactive decisions.
